Name the physical quantity that measures inertia. State its $SI$ unit.

Vedclass pdf generator app on play store
Vedclass iOS app on app store
(N/A) The physical quantity that measures the inertia of an object is its mass.
Inertia is the inherent property of a body to resist any change in its state of rest or uniform motion.
Greater the mass of an object,greater is its inertia.
The $SI$ unit of mass is kilogram $(kg).$
